Terzialan is a belde (town) in Çan district of Çanakkale Province, Turkey. At 39°58′N 27°01′E it is 9 kilometres (5.6 mi) south of Çan and 75 kilometres (47 mi) east of Çanakkale. The population of Terzialan was 2072 as of 2013. The settlement was founded by the Muslim refuges from Eskicuma village near Razgrad, Bulgaria during the Russo-Turkish War (1877-1878). The former name of the settlement was Çakmabayır.
